This workflow automates the process of transferring new tasks created in Asana to a Microsoft 365 Excel worksheet. It watches for new tasks in a specified Asana project and adds them as new rows in Excel, capturing essential task details such as task ID, name, creation date, due date, project name, assignee, and parent task name. This ensures that your task data is consistently synchronized and easily accessible for reporting and analysis.

How to import this workflow into Make
- 1Purchase or download the workflow to get the Make blueprint JSON file.
- 2In Make, create a new scenario, click the three-dots menu, and choose "Import Blueprint".
- 3Reconnect each module to your own app connections when prompted.
- 4Run the scenario once to verify it, then set your schedule and turn it on.
